    Who is Dr. Sellinger, Urologist in Tallahassee, FL?

    Dr. Scott Sellinger, MD is an Urologist, who primarily practices in Tallahassee, FL. He has been practicing for over 33 years and is board certified by the American Board of Urology. Dr. Sellinger graduated from University of Florida College of Medicine and completed his residency at Shands Hosp At Univ Of Fl, Urology; Univ Fl Affil Hosps, General Surgery. Dr. Sellinger is fluent in English and Spanish,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Sellinger’s practice accepts Medicare, UnitedHealthcare and other major insurance plans.     What is Dr. Scott Sellinger's specialty?

    Dr. Sellinger is a Urologist near Tallahassee, FL. A urologist is a healthcare professional with specialization in managing both benign and malignant medical and surgical disorders of the genitourinary system and adrenal glands. They possess extensive knowledge and skills in endoscopic, percutaneous, and open surgical techniques for addressing congenital and acquired conditions of the urinary and reproductive systems, as well as their associated structures.
